Sears didn't do my alignment correctly. You need to ask them for the readings from their machine...or go somewhere else...make sure the camber, caster, and toe are ok. All of these must be within a certain range. Sears didn't seem to know what they were doing, because I brought it back to them twice before I had to ask for the readings. When you look at the readings...they must be within a maximum and minimum. I had to have my frame adjusted because the car had been wrecked. But that might not be your problem; hopefully it is just a bad tire or something easy. Good luck.
